通过taotoken cli工具一键配置多开发环境下的api密钥与端点
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
通过taotoken cli工具一键配置多开发环境下的api密钥与端点
在团队协作或个人多项目开发中,管理不同大模型服务的API密钥和端点地址常常带来不便。每个项目可能需要单独配置环境变量或修改配置文件,不仅效率低下,也容易因配置不一致导致调用失败。Taotoken提供的命令行工具(CLI)旨在解决这一问题,它允许开发者通过简单的命令,快速将统一的API密钥和聚合端点地址写入本地或项目的配置文件中,实现开发环境的标准化与快速初始化。
1. 安装与基本使用
Taotoken CLI工具包名为@taotoken/taotoken。你可以根据使用习惯选择全局安装或临时使用。
对于希望在任何目录下都能使用该命令的开发者,推荐全局安装:
npm install -g @taotoken/taotoken安装完成后,直接在终端输入taotoken即可启动。
如果你倾向于避免全局安装,或者希望确保每次使用的都是最新版本,可以使用npx直接运行,无需安装:
npx @taotoken/taotoken这种方式会临时下载并执行最新版本的CLI工具。
启动工具后,你会看到一个交互式命令行菜单。菜单会列出当前支持配置的常见开发工具,例如OpenClaw、Hermes Agent、Claude Code等。通过方向键选择你需要配置的工具,然后按照提示输入你的Taotoken API Key和想要使用的模型ID,工具便会自动将配置写入对应的配置文件中。这种方式对新手最为友好,无需记忆具体命令。
2. 使用子命令进行快速配置
除了交互式菜单,CLI工具也为每个支持的开发工具提供了直接的子命令,方便在脚本中调用或进行快速配置。
配置OpenClaw:OpenClaw的子命令是openclaw或其简写oc。你可以通过一条命令完成密钥和模型的设置。
taotoken openclaw --key YOUR_TAOTOKEN_API_KEY --model claude-sonnet-4-6或者使用简写:
taotoken oc -k YOUR_TAOTOKEN_API_KEY -m claude-sonnet-4-6执行此命令后,CLI会为OpenClaw配置正确的Base URL(https://taotoken.net/api/v1)并将模型设置为taotoken/claude-sonnet-4-6格式,具体写入的配置项细节可参考官方OpenClaw接入文档。
配置Hermes Agent:Hermes Agent的子命令是hermes或hm。其使用方式与OpenClaw类似。
taotoken hermes --key YOUR_TAOTOKEN_API_KEY --model gpt-4o-mini简写形式为:
taotoken hm -k YOUR_TAOTOKEN_API_KEY -m gpt-4o-mini对于Hermes Agent,CLI工具通常会将其配置为使用custom提供商,并将base_url设置为https://taotoken.net/api/v1,同时将API Key写入项目或用户目录下的.env文件中的OPENAI_API_KEY变量。请注意,此处的Base URL需要包含/v1路径。
配置Claude Code:Claude Code走的是Anthropic兼容协议,其配置命令略有不同。
taotoken cc -k YOUR_TAOTOKEN_API_KEY -u https://taotoken.net/api -m YOUR_MODEL_ID这里的关键区别在于-u参数指定的Base URL是https://taotoken.net/api,末尾没有/v1。CLI工具会据此修改Claude Code的配置文件(如~/.claude/settings.json),设置ANTHROPIC_BASE_URL、ANTHROPIC_AUTH_TOKEN和ANTHROPIC_MODEL等环境变量。
3. 统一团队配置与项目初始化
在团队开发场景下,保持配置一致至关重要。你可以将Taotoken CLI的配置命令整合到项目的初始化脚本中。例如,在项目的README.md或setup.sh脚本里,可以指导新成员运行指定的CLI命令,从而确保所有人使用的API端点、认证方式和默认模型都是相同的。
对于需要区分开发、测试、生产环境的多项目配置,CLI工具也能发挥作用。你可以在不同环境的配置脚本中指定不同的模型ID,例如在开发环境使用成本较低的轻量模型,而在生产环境配置性能更强的模型。通过脚本化、版本化的CLI命令,配置管理变得清晰且可追溯。
一个简单的项目初始化指引可以这样写:
项目初始化:请先获取团队的Taotoken API Key,然后在项目根目录下运行
npx @taotoken/taotoken hm -k $API_KEY -m gpt-4o-mini来配置Hermes Agent的开发环境。
通过Taotoken CLI工具,开发者能够将繁琐的配置工作简化为一条命令,显著提升开发环境的搭建效率,并有效减少因配置错误导致的开发障碍。无论是个人快速启动新项目,还是团队统一开发规范,这都是一种值得尝试的实践。
开始使用Taotoken CLI工具统一你的开发环境配置,可以访问 Taotoken 获取API Key并查看完整的接入文档。
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度
